You will find investigation to back up how the perform normally profile the quantity away from suits and attract all of our matchmaking pages will generate.

A few of the popular dating software found in the newest U. A couple businesses regarding Match Group distributed to HuffPost a few of the most desired services anybody to your applications hold.

The preferred careers OkCupid daters is actually bringing-up inside their pages can be found in technology; health care, instance doctors and you will nurses; engineering; studies, particularly educators; and you will marketing, said Michael Kaye, movie director out-of brand name profit and you will interaction during the OkCupid.

Including these types of operate to your reputation helps you end up being “more lucrative” towards the app, especially if you may be a nurse, he said.

“With the OkCupid, those who express that they’re a nurse has actually a good 37% high threat of that have a conversation, as they are 62% more likely to exchange number having a separate dater,” Kaye said, detailing that the dataset could not become split of the gender.

Exactly why are more individuals to the nurses and instructors than simply professions particularly attorneys? It would be because of the positive connections we keep regarding such jobs.

“Single men and women working in tech and you will medical care are really prominent into the OkCupid,” Kaye told you. “I actually consider it seems sensible. When we think about some one in technology, we imagine he’s great communicators, they truly are disease solvers. To own healthcare experts, we believe ones as, you are sure that, caring otherwise nurturing.”

When i questioned Sharabi on as to the reasons sale jobs, nurses and you will educators topped the brand new OkCupid checklist, she noted it absolutely was fascinating since these disciplines just weren’t always the greatest earners, nonetheless they was someone-created efforts one expected strong social skills.

“When you find yourself a nurse, you’re getting together with customers non-stop, and you are clearly enjoying anyone on their terrible when they are within the aches. Particularly, if you’re able to manage you to definitely, you are probably a not bad conversationalist,” she told you. “And therefore possibly you will be greatest for the dates, just like the you may be very much accustomed to talking-to anybody. instead of some one whoever work is to sit down at the a dining table pc non-stop, and so they’re not reaching somebody normally.”
